What It Is

HNS Rocks is a showcase and resale site focused on Handshake/HNS domains. The site emphasizes that Handshake domains differ from traditional ICANN domains and promotes a stronger concept of “ownership.” Its content states that it holds 1000+ HNS domains and provides a tag-based domain list for browsing. Users can buy domains at the listed price via the Namebase auction page, or contact the site by email to negotiate or make bundle offers.

Core Service and Domain Scope

Based on the available text, HNS Rocks is not a registrar in the traditional sense that provides end-to-end registration, renewal, and DNS hosting. It is more like a sales page for a Handshake domain portfolio. The supported scope is only explicitly described as Handshake domains / HNS Domains, with no specific TLD extensions listed as available for registration or purchase. The site offers tag categories such as business, privacy, tech, geographic, media, and music, making it easier to filter domains by intended use.

Pricing, Transfers, and Payment

Pricing transparency is limited. The content only states that if you find a domain you like, you can use the Namebase auction page to buy it instantly at the listed price, contact them to negotiate, or submit bundle offers. It does not provide specific registration prices, renewal fees, platform commissions, payment currencies, or payment methods. Details on domain transfers in or out, delivery/escrow workflow, refund policies, and similar transaction terms are also not shown in the captured text. For business users, it is important to confirm ownership delivery, Namebase account requirements, and ongoing maintenance costs by email before purchasing.

DNS and Additional Services

The site provides official Handshake information, charts, access guides, and educational links, which can help new users understand how to access Handshake domains. However, the content does not indicate that it offers DNS hosting, DNS record management, privacy protection, WHOIS proxy services, or security protection. As such, it is better viewed as a domain discovery and transaction entry point rather than a full DNS operations platform.

Pros, Cons, and Best-Fit Users

Its advantages are clear positioning, a relatively large inventory, negotiable pricing, and support for bundle purchases. It may suit users who want to position themselves early in decentralized domains, protect brand names, or name Web3/decentralized web projects. The downsides are limited information disclosure, a purchase flow that depends on Namebase or email communication, and weaker standardization and after-sales predictability. The captured text does not provide information about accessibility from China, and Handshake domains themselves have access barriers in ordinary browsers and traditional DNS environments. If you need mainstream website resolution and stable access from mainland China, traditional domains such as .com/.cn and mature DNS providers should still be considered first, either as alternatives or complements.
